KINETICS OF THE VANADIUM(II)-VANADIUM(III) ISOTOPIC EXCHANGE REACTION

In 1.00 f HClO/sub 4/ and ionic strength 2.00 the rate of exchange between VII and VIII is consistent with the law rate = k- (VII)(VIII). At 25 the value of k is 0.82 f/sup -1/min/sup -1/ The experimental activation energy is 13.2 kcal/mole. The rate was not affected measurably by a fivefold increase in the surface area of the reaction vessel, by the absence of ordinary diffuse light, by an increase in the ionic strength to 4.00 or by replacement of NaClO/ sub 4/ by LiClO/sub 4/ for adjustment of ionic strength. The rate is increased by lowering the hydrogen ion concentration below 0.5 M and by the presence of chloride ion. The rate data are consistent with the expression k = k/sub 1 + k/ sub 2/H/sup +/) + k/sub 3/(Cl/sub -), the val ues of the constants at 25 being k/sub 1/= 0.61 f/sup -1/ min/sup -1/ k/sub 2/ = 0.21 min/sup -1/, and k/sub 3/= ~85 f/sup -2/ min/sup -1/.
